Doggy Day Care FAQs
Frequently asked questions about Rover
S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a sitter for doggy day care in Yarmouth on Rover as of Nov 2023 was about $45 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og's needs.
As of Nov 2023, 119 sitters provided doggy day care in Yarmouth.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, sitters offering doggy day care jo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 96% of Yarmouth sitters offering doggy day care respond in under an hour.
Sitters who provide doggy day care in Yarmouth have an average of 19 years of experience. Sitters offering doggy day care with repeat customers have an average of 3 repeat clients. Experience can vary from sitter to s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are sitters in Yarmouth.
